该项目是一个模型上下文协议(MCP)服务器,能提供对 CoinMarketCap 加密货币数据的全面访问。它可轻松集成到 Cursor 中,让用户在 Cursor 环境里直接访问广泛的加密货币数据。
该项目旨在与 Cursor 的 MCP 功能无缝集成。以下是添加方法:
git clone https://github.com/yourusername/coinmarketcap-mcp.git
cd coinmarketcap-mcp
npm install
.env 文件。CMC_API_KEY=YOUR_COINMARKETCAP_API_KEY
CACHE_ENABLED=true
CACHE_TTL=300
将 YOUR_COINMARKETCAP_API_KEY 替换为您实际的 API 密钥。npm run dev
npm run build
npm start
COMMANDnode 绝对路径/dist/index.js现在,您可以在 Cursor 中直接使用所有可用工具来访问 CoinMarketCap 数据!
get_cryptocurrency_listings({
limit: 10,
convert: "USD"
})
get_cryptocurrency_quotes({
symbol: "BTC,ETH,SOL",
convert: "USD"
})
get_fear_greed_index({
limit: 7
})
get_global_metrics({
convert: "USD"
})
get_cryptocurrency_listings - 获取最新的加密货币列表get_cryptocurrency_quotes - 获取特定加密货币的报价get_cryptocurrency_info - 获取加密货币的元数据get_cryptocurrency_market_pairs - 获取加密货币的交易对get_cryptocurrency_ohlcv - 获取历史 OHLCV 数据convert_cryptocurrency - 在加密货币和法定货币之间进行转换get_exchange_listings - 获取最新的交易所列表get_exchange_info - 获取详细的交易所信息get_exchange_map - 获取所有交易所的地图get_global_metrics - 获取全球加密货币市场指标get_fear_greed_index - 获取恐惧与贪婪指数数据该项目遵守 MIT 许可证。
如果遇到问题:
.env 文件是否正确配置。